如何在 laravel 中添加库 vue?
Posted
技术标签:
【中文标题】如何在 laravel 中添加库 vue?【英文标题】:How to add libraries vue in laravel? 【发布时间】:2018-01-03 07:08:00 【问题描述】:我正在使用 laravel 5.4,带有 webpack 和 vue。我不确定如何添加新库以在 vue 中使用。
比如我跑
npm install --save jquery vue2-select
接下来我需要做什么?我需要补充:
Import Selectize from 'vue2-selectize'
或
Require ('vue2-selectize')
在
资源/资产/js/app.js
文件或
资源/资产/js/bootstrap.js
?
有人可以帮我确定正确的工作顺序吗?
谢谢!
【问题讨论】:
【参考方案1】:import
或 require
做几乎相同的事情。但import
更受欢迎。
npm install --save jquery vue2-selectize
你应该在你的根文件夹中运行它,npm
会将这些包放在“node_modules”中。然后import
命令将查看“node_modules”并将其加载到您的文件中。
import Selectize from 'vue2-selectize'
在您要使用 Selectize 的文件中。
resources / assets / js / app.js
是的,这是您的前端应用程序的起点。在 vue documentation 你可以阅读更多关于 single file components
观看this laracast series,可能还有其他的。他们很容易理解。
【讨论】:
就我而言,我发现我遇到了冲突问题。谢谢您的帮助!当我使用 window.Selectize = require ('vue2-selectize'); 时,它对我有用以上是关于如何在 laravel 中添加库 vue?的主要内容,如果未能解决你的问题,请参考以下文章
如何在 VueJS 文件中添加 Laravel CSRF 令牌? [复制]
如何在从视图刀片 laravel 加载的 vue 组件上添加条件?